Beginning Basketry - Mini Ornament Basket

ClassGraphic Join Laura at Four Acorns Farm to learn how to make (2) beginner mini ornament baskets. The baskets you will weave feature a braided border and handle, and will be approximately 3” diameter and 5” tall. Fill them with mini candy canes or a holly sprig - this is a sweet holiday decoration!  As you weave your baskets, you will learn about the art and craft of basketry - one of the oldest art forms and traditional tools. Laura will guide you from start to finish while discussing how to work with basketry reed and which tools to use. Resources and basket inspiration will be shared. This class is suitable for all beginning students.
